Yorkville Middle School Volleyball Teams End Season on a High Note

The 8th grade team finished with a 14-8 season record and the 7th grade team finished 17-3.

The Yorkville Middle School Volleyball Teams both enjoyed successful seasons.

The 8th grade team took second place at the Harter Middle School Invitational on Saturday, October 5. In pool play they beat St. Charles Wrendling and Hampshire. In bracket play YMS came out on top against Kaneland with scores of 25-13, 12-25 and 25-18.

In the championship game they took on Woodridge in a three game match. The girls finished the season with a record of 14-8.

The 7th grade volleyball team ended their season 17-3 overall. During the season the girls completed in 12 inter-league matches against local schools, and 3 tournaments. During inter-league play, the girls defeated Sycamore, Sandwich, Plano, Thompson, Plank, Murphy, Traughber, Dekalb-Clinton Rosette,Washington and Cross Lutheran. Their only losses were to Plank and Kaneland.

On September 21st, the girls competed in the Sandwich Tournament and took first place. On September 28th, they competed in the Yorkville "B" Tournament and took 2nd place. They ended their season on October 5th at the Kaneland Tournament with a 2nd place finish.
